深入解析网址目录源码:揭秘其构成与开发技巧
随着互联网的不断发展,网址目录已成为广大网民获取信息的重要途径。网址目录源码作为其核心组成部分,不仅承载着大量的网址信息,还涉及到目录结构、搜索引擎优化等多个方面。本文将深入解析网址目录源码的构成与开发技巧,帮助读者更好地理解和掌握这一领域。
一、网址目录源码的构成
1.数据库设计
网址目录源码首先需要设计一个合适的数据库,用于存储和管理网址信息。数据库通常包括以下字段:
(1)网址:存储网址本身的字符串。
(2)标题:网址对应的网页标题。
(3)描述:网址对应的网页描述。
(4)分类:网址所属的分类,便于用户快速查找。
(5)权重:表示网址的重要程度,影响搜索引擎排名。
(6)创建时间:网址被收录的时间。
2.模板设计
模板是网址目录源码的“外观”,主要包括HTML、CSS、JavaScript等前端技术。模板设计需遵循以下原则:
(1)美观:界面简洁大方,易于阅读。
(2)响应式:适应不同设备屏幕,提高用户体验。
(3)SEO优化:提高搜索引擎收录概率,提升网站流量。
3.程序编写
程序是网址目录源码的核心,主要负责以下功能:
(1)数据检索:根据用户输入的关键词,快速检索相关网址。
(2)分类浏览:按照网址分类,展示不同领域的网址。
(3)详情展示:展示网址的详细信息,如标题、描述、权重等。
(4)分页展示:当网址数量较多时,实现分页显示。
(5)添加网址:允许用户提交网址,实现网址收录。
(6)编辑网址:允许管理员修改网址信息。
二、网址目录源码开发技巧
1.选择合适的数据库
数据库是网址目录源码的基础,选择合适的数据库至关重要。目前,常用的数据库有MySQL、Oracle、SQL Server等。MySQL因其轻量级、易用性等特点,被广泛应用于网址目录源码开发。
2.采用MVC架构
MVC(Model-View-Controller)架构将程序分为模型(Model)、视图(View)和控制器(Controller)三个部分,有利于代码的模块化和复用。在网址目录源码开发中,采用MVC架构可以降低代码耦合度,提高开发效率。
3.SEO优化
SEO优化是网址目录源码不可或缺的一部分。以下是一些SEO优化技巧:
(1)关键词优化:在网址标题、描述、分类等字段中添加关键词,提高搜索引擎收录概率。
(2)URL优化:采用SEO友好的URL结构,方便搜索引擎抓取。
(3)内部链接优化:合理设置内部链接,提高网站权重。
4.性能优化
网址目录源码的性能直接影响到用户体验。以下是一些性能优化技巧:
(1)缓存机制:使用缓存技术,提高页面加载速度。
(2)数据库优化:对数据库进行优化,提高查询效率。
(3)静态化页面:将动态页面静态化,降低服务器负担。
5.安全性考虑
网址目录源码的安全性至关重要。以下是一些安全性考虑:
(1)防止SQL注入:对用户输入进行过滤和转义,防止SQL注入攻击。
(2)防止XSS攻击:对用户输入进行编码,防止XSS攻击。
(3)限制访问频率:防止恶意用户频繁访问,保护服务器资源。
总结
网址目录源码作为互联网信息检索的重要工具,其开发与优化至关重要。通过深入了解网址目录源码的构成与开发技巧,我们可以更好地把握这一领域,为用户提供优质的网址目录服务。